Changing the staff-relative placement of ngerings
Dorico Elements automatically follows conventions for ngering placement, but you can show
individual ngerings belonging to non-fretted instruments either above or below the staff. You
can do this for the current layout and frame chain only or for all layouts and frame chains.
According to convention, keyboard instrument ngering is positioned above the right-hand staff,
and below the left-hand staff. String and brass instrument ngering is always positioned above
the staff.
NOTE
These steps only apply to non-fretted instruments.
PREREQUISITE
You have chosen the appropriate property scope for local properties.
PROCEDURE
1. Select the ngerings whose staff-relative placement you want to change.
2. In the Properties panel, activate Staff-relative position in the Fingering and Positions
group.
3. Choose one of the following options:
Above
Below
RESULT
The selected ngerings appear above/below the staff. If the property scope was set to Locally,
this change only takes effect in the current layout and frame chain.
